Dragon Age Builds: Origins by CDSoundtrack in 3d6

[–]ItsSnarf 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I have a couple of times but I tend to think of Charisma as something separate from leading or statecraft. It's certainly a part of it but there's ways that just having a sharp mind also can turn you into a good leader. For charismatic characters I think of people who have this sort of natural magnetism, someone that people tend to hang around whether they hate their guts or adore them.

Best example of this I can think of right now is a situation like Superman and Batman. When Batman is leader no one denies his tactical acumen but most of the people around there have a natural distrust or frustration with the way he handles things. On the other hand most people in and out of universe tend to see Superman as the guy in the Justice League and is often the glue that binds people (even Batman himself) because they just believe in him that much.
